Campaign Fails When Sending to Quad SFTP Due to Authentication Error

Overview

An Amperity campaign may fail or remain in a “spinning” state when attempting to send files to a Quad SFTP destination. This issue commonly occurs when the SFTP account password has expired on the Quad server.

Common Error Message

You may see the following error in campaign or workflow notifications:
Auth fail for methods 'publickey,gssapi-with-mic,keyboard-interactive,password'
 


Why This Happens

This error indicates that Amperity is unable to authenticate with the Quad SFTP server. The most common causes are:

* The SFTP password has expired on the Quad server
* Credentials configured in Amperity are out of date
* Password resets were done on one side only (Amperity or Quad), causing a mismatch

⚠️ Even if the connection works temporarily after a password reset, it may still fail if Quad has not completed the reset on their side.



How to Identify the Issue

Step 1: Confirm the Campaign Error

1. Open the failed campaign or workflow in Amperity
2. Review the error message
3. Confirm it shows an authentication failure related to SFTP


Step 2: Check the SFTP Credential in Amperity

1. Navigate to:
  Settings → Credentials
2. Locate the Quad SFTP credential
3. Check the Last Updated timestamp

  * If it has not been updated recently, the password may be expired



Resolution Steps

Step 3: Reset the SFTP Password

This issue cannot be fully resolved by Amperity alone.

✅ Required action:

* Contact your Quad representative
* Request them to reset the SFTP account password on their side

A password reset done only within Amperity may allow temporary testing but can block Quad from dropping files.


Step 4: Update the Credential in Amperity

Once Quad confirms the password reset:

1. Go to Settings → Credentials
2. Edit the Quad SFTP credential
3. Update the password with the new value provided by Quad
4. Save the credential

Step 5: Re-run or Monitor the Campaign

1. Re-run the failed campaign or
2. Wait for the next scheduled run
3. Confirm:

  * Campaign completes successfully
  * Files are delivered to the SFTP location
  * Quad confirms file receipt


Sending Files to an Alternate Folder

If Quad requests files to be delivered to a different SFTP folder:

1. Confirm the folder path with Quad
2. Update the destination configuration in Amperity
3. Save and re-run the campaign

Ensure Quad has write access to the specified folder before sending.

When to Contact Support

Contact Amperity Support if:

* The error persists after Quad confirms the password reset
* You receive a different authentication error
* Multiple destinations are failing simultaneously
